The maximum operating frequency of the STM8AF6246UAY is 24 MHz, but it can be overclocked up to 32 MHz with a reduced voltage supply.
The clock source for the STM8AF6246UAY can be configured using the Clock Security System (CSS) and the Clock Controller (CLK) registers. The device can use an internal RC oscillator, an external crystal oscillator, or an external clock source.
The maximum amount of flash memory that can be written in a single operation is 256 bytes. This is due to the architecture of the flash memory and the write buffer size.
A bootloader for the STM8AF6246UAY can be implemented using the IAP (In-Application Programming) protocol, which allows the device to reprogram its own flash memory. The bootloader can be written in C or assembly language and must be located in a specific memory region.
The minimum voltage supply required for the STM8AF6246UAY to operate is 2.95V, but it is recommended to use a voltage supply of at least 3.0V to ensure reliable operation.